White chicken chili is the chili for people who think they don't like chili — creamy instead of tomato-red, gently warm instead of fiery, loaded with white beans, corn, and green chiles. The crockpot version is a dump-and-go miracle: whole chicken breasts cook right in the broth, shred in the pot, and a block of cream cheese stirred in at the end turns the whole thing velvety. Set out bowls of toppings — shredded jack, cilantro, lime, tortilla strips — and let everyone build their own.

How to make crockpot white chicken chili

  1. Add the chicken, beans, green chiles, corn, onion, garlic, broth, cumin, oregano, and chili powder to the crockpot. Stir around the chicken.
  2. Cover and cook on LOW 6 hours (or HIGH 3), until the chicken shreds easily.
  3. Shred the chicken in the pot. Add the cream cheese cubes, cover, and cook 20 minutes more.
  4. Stir until the cream cheese fully melts in, then stir in the sour cream and lime juice.
  5. Taste for salt, then serve with the toppings.

Storage & leftovers

Refrigerate up to 4 days; like all chilis, day two is the best day.

Freeze up to 3 months — dairy-based soups can separate slightly, so reheat low and slow, whisking as it warms, and it comes back together.

A few helpful answers

Is white chicken chili spicy?

As written it's mild — canned green chiles are gentle. Add a diced jalapeño for medium, or cayenne for actual heat.

Can I use dried beans?

Soak them overnight first, then add with an extra cup of broth. Unsoaked dried beans won't reliably soften in a 6-hour low cook.

Why did my dairy curdle?

It went in too early or boiled. Cream cheese and sour cream always go in at the end, on LOW, and the pot shouldn't boil afterward.
